Forget imagining a standard video call. Tutorful’s online classroom is built for active learning. Your child and their Physics tutor will share an interactive whiteboard, working through problems together in real-time. The tutor can annotate diagrams, highlight key formulas, and demonstrate concepts like wave mechanics visually. Every session is recorded too, so your child can revisit explanations on gravity or nuclear physics whenever they need a refresher before an exam.
